Franck Muller releases new collections

By Hallie Engel

The House of Franck Muller released three new collections at the 22nd edition of the WPHH, which was held for the first time in Hong Kong.

The Giga Gong Tourbillon collection, originally created in 2011, features the world’s largest tourbillon. This new in-house designed and manufactured manual watch is enhanced with an exciting complication: the striking hour, which emits a rhythmic chime. The entire mechanism is decorated with circular graining, rhodium plating and hand engraving.

Described as "effortlessly feminine," the Infinity Sunrise collection articulates Franck Muller’s vision of seduction and elegance, and has a mother-of-pearl dial set with pave-diamonds and is offered with either an 18-carat gold or a stainless steel casing.

Finally, the Skeleton collection, which is the result of months of dedicated work spent adapting the calibre 1700 into a skeleton form. This calibre 1740 combines sound aesthetics and immaculate precision, revealing a highly technical mechanism and perfect styling.
